Coffee catch-up

Just noticed this in the QFF Newsletter:

Quote:
New beverages in the lounge

Barista coffee

From October, Qantas Club members and guests in Sydney (T3) and Melbourne domestic lounges can enjoy complimentary barista coffee from the Santos Coffee Bar between 6am - 9.30am, Monday to Friday until mid December. This is in addition to the self-service facilities.
As a coffee addict, this is good to see. I guess QF is playing a bit of catch up because DJ's Lounge already has barista-made coffee, but it's available all day.
